diff options
Diffstat (limited to 'same-android/src/main/java/com/orbekk/same/android/GraphicsActivity.java')
-rw-r--r-- | same-android/src/main/java/com/orbekk/same/android/GraphicsActivity.java | 10 |
1 files changed, 4 insertions, 6 deletions
diff --git a/same-android/src/main/java/com/orbekk/same/android/GraphicsActivity.java b/same-android/src/main/java/com/orbekk/same/android/GraphicsActivity.java index dab26a7..c26b062 100644 --- a/same-android/src/main/java/com/orbekk/same/android/GraphicsActivity.java +++ b/same-android/src/main/java/com/orbekk/same/android/GraphicsActivity.java @@ -1,12 +1,11 @@ package com.orbekk.same.android; -import org.codehaus.jackson.type.TypeReference; - -import com.orbekk.same.Variable; - import android.app.Activity; import android.os.Bundle; +import com.orbekk.same.Types; +import com.orbekk.same.Variable; + public class GraphicsActivity extends Activity { private GameView gameView; private ClientInterfaceBridge client; @@ -20,9 +19,8 @@ public class GraphicsActivity extends Activity { super.onResume(); client = new ClientInterfaceBridge(this); client.connect(); - TypeReference playerType = new TypeReference<GameView.Player>() {}; Variable<GameView.Player> player = client.createVariableFactory() - .create("Player", playerType); + .create("Player", Types.fromType(GameView.Player.class)); gameView = new GameView(this, player); gameView.setUp(); setContentView(gameView); |